Transaction 57775801aa7f4e85f04ce328641f0bf2c997ca065f508d5d31d3fb2e9a88bc84

56 Input
2 Outputs
  • 57775801aa7f4e85f04ce328641f0bf2c997ca065f508d5d31d3fb2e9a88bc84:0
  • value  876872
    address  3DU8AjfoSuyhFY5BrNUSyRwaYzyTsATGW2
  • 57775801aa7f4e85f04ce328641f0bf2c997ca065f508d5d31d3fb2e9a88bc84:1
  • value  3611021801
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s